Fix for Multitool #3379 New for Multitool: A multitool now contains 2-5 single course for each lane depending on the amount of vehicles you selected. That course is switched when switching lane. The old “symetric lane change” got renamed to “switching lanes” and hopefully is more clear about what it does and has to be selected in the generator before generating the course. Multitool courses saved by older versions will not work, you’ll need to regenerate them! Known Issue: After reconnecting to the server, the selected lane setting for the multitool gets reset and won’t show the correct lane, but the tool keeps working on the correct one. This will be fixed in a later version, as we don’t want to wait longer with important fixes.
